{"id":1439,"date":"2011-10-19T11:33:20","date_gmt":"2011-10-19T14:33:20","guid":{"rendered":"http:\/\/www.radians.com.ar\/blog\/?p=1439"},"modified":"2011-10-19T11:36:07","modified_gmt":"2011-10-19T14:36:07","slug":"eventid-2042-error-de-replicacion-que-hacer-cuando-un-dc-que-ha-excedido-tombstone-lifetime-y-falla-su-replicacion-howto","status":"publish","type":"post","link":"https:\/\/www.radians.com.ar\/blog\/?p=1439","title":{"rendered":"EventID 2042, error de Replicacion. Que hacer cuando un DC que ha excedido TombStone Lifetime y falla su replicacion {HowTo}"},"content":{"rendered":"<p align=\"justify\"><font size=\"2\">Hoy vamos a resolver un tema de replicaci\u00f3n que me ocurri\u00f3 un antes de mi charla en CodeCamp con mi entorno virtual. El tema es que tenia preparada mi arquitectura conformada por un dominio con dos controladores y un Child Domain, pero como las tuve un tiempo apagadas, no replicaron y al momento de forzar la replicaci\u00f3n me daba el siguiente error:<\/font><\/p>\n<p><a href=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/Roberto-Di-Lello---RT_DC2008-2011-10-14-11-16-54.png\"><img loading=\"lazy\" decoding=\"async\" style=\"background-image: none; border-bottom: 0px; border-left: 0px; margin: 5px; padding-left: 0px; padding-right: 0px; display: inline; border-top: 0px; border-right: 0px; padding-top: 0px\" title=\"www.radians.com.ar \u00a9 2011\" border=\"0\" alt=\"www.radians.com.ar \u00a9 2011\" src=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/Roberto-Di-Lello---RT_DC2008-2011-10-14-11-16-54_thumb.png\" width=\"544\" height=\"227\" \/><\/a><\/p>\n<p align=\"justify\"><font size=\"2\">Esto ocurre, si un controlador de dominio no ha replicado con su socio durante m\u00e1s tiempo que el definido en la TombStone, es posible que exista un problema con los lingering objects en uno en ambos controladores de dominio. Cuando esto ocurre, la replicaci\u00f3n de entrada con el controlador de origen se detuvo en el controlador de dominio de destino y se genera el Event ID 2042 en el registro de sucesos de servicios. El evento se identifica el controlador de dominio de origen y las medidas que deben tomar para eliminar ya sea el controlador de dominio desfasado o quitar objetos persistentes y restaurar la replicaci\u00f3n desde el controlador de dominio de origen. El evento es el siguiente:<\/font><\/p>\n<p><a href=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/Roberto-Di-Lello---RT_DC2008-2011-10-14-11-18-58.png\"><img loading=\"lazy\" decoding=\"async\" style=\"background-image: none; border-bottom: 0px; border-left: 0px; margin: 5px; padding-left: 0px; padding-right: 0px; display: inline; border-top: 0px; border-right: 0px; padding-top: 0px\" title=\"www.radians.com.ar \u00a9 2011\" border=\"0\" alt=\"www.radians.com.ar \u00a9 2011\" src=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/Roberto-Di-Lello---RT_DC2008-2011-10-14-11-18-58_thumb.png\" width=\"544\" height=\"534\" \/><\/a><\/p>\n<p align=\"justify\"><font size=\"2\">Si ejecutamos el comando <font face=\"OCR A Extended\"><font color=\"#ff0000\"><strong>repadmin \/showrepl<\/strong> <\/font><\/font>tambi\u00e9n veremos el error 8614:<\/font><\/p>\n<blockquote>\n<p align=\"justify\"><font color=\"#ff0000\" face=\"OCR A Extended\">Source: Default-First-Site-Name\\DC1       <br \/>******* 1502 CONSECUTIVE FAILURES since 2005-01-21 07:16:00        <br \/>Last error: 8614 (0x21a6):        <br \/>&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; The Active Directory cannot replicate with this server because the time since the last replication with this server has exceeded the tombstone lifetime.<\/font><\/p>\n<\/blockquote>\n<p align=\"justify\"><font size=\"2\">No desesperar que se puede arreglar!, para solucionar este inconveniente vamos verificar lo siguiente:<\/font><\/p>\n<ul>\n<li>\n<div align=\"justify\"><font size=\"2\">Primero ejecutamos nuevamente el comando <font color=\"#ff0000\" face=\"OCR A Extended\">repadmin \/showrepl <\/font>en el controlador de dominio en el cual tuvimos el error para poder determinar cual es el controlador de dominio que ha sido desconectado por m\u00e1s tiempo que el definido en el TombStone.<\/font><\/div>\n<\/li>\n<li>\n<div align=\"justify\"><font size=\"2\">Tambi\u00e9n debemos comprobar la fecha y hora de nuestro equipo, tanto en el controlador de dominio origen y como en el de destino, no sea cosa que esto sea la causa del problema. Si hay una diferencia de tiempo, debemos corregirlo antes de continuar. Puede que tengamos que esperar un par de horas para asegurarnos que no se cambie nuevamente. Si el cambio de hora ocurre, debemos diagnosticar por qu\u00e9 y resolver este problema puntualmente.          <br \/>Por ejemplo, podr\u00eda haber problemas de hardware, como un fallo del sistema de la bater\u00eda, o una actualizaci\u00f3n de firmware faltante, o tambien podria ser un problema en el PDC del bosque que no este configurado para utilizar una fuente externa para verificar la fecha y hora.<\/font><\/div>\n<\/li>\n<li>\n<div align=\"justify\"><font size=\"2\">Verificamos que no tengamos objetos persistentes (lingering Objects) obsoletos. Si este es el caso deber\u00edamos eliminarlos tanto de nuestro controlador de dominio origen y destino. <\/font><\/div>\n<\/li>\n<li>\n<div align=\"justify\"><font size=\"2\">Reiniciamos la replicaci\u00f3n en el controlador de dominio de destino. Despu\u00e9s de quitar los objetos persistentes, debemos reiniciar la replicaci\u00f3n en el controlador de dominio que registr\u00f3 el evento mediante la edici\u00f3n de la configuraci\u00f3n del Registro que permite la replicaci\u00f3n de un controlador de dominio potencialmente fuera de fecha. Tambi\u00e9n podeos realizar este procedimiento sin la necesidad de esperar para quitar objetos persistentes y deseamos iniciar la replicaci\u00f3n de inmediato. (<font color=\"#ff0000\" face=\"OCR A Extended\">Esta es nuestra opcion!<\/font>)<\/font><\/div>\n<\/li>\n<li>\n<div align=\"justify\"><font size=\"2\">Luego debemos restablecer la clave de registro para proteger el controlador de dominio contra la replicaci\u00f3n obsoleta.          <br \/>Despu\u00e9s de que la replicaci\u00f3n se haya reanudado en el controlador de dominio que registr\u00f3 el evento, restablecemos la clave de registro, para que este controlador de dominio siga registrando eventos si se intenta realizar una replicaci\u00f3n con un controlador de dominio con el cual la&#160; \u00faltima replicaci\u00f3n correcta ocurrido m\u00e1s tarde del tiempo definido en el TombStone.<\/font><\/div>\n<\/li>\n<\/ul>\n<p align=\"justify\">Entonces, en nuestro caso como nos corre el tiempo, vamos a modificar la clave de registro para permitirle a nuestro controlador la replicaci\u00f3n. Para ello ejecutamos el comando <font color=\"#ff0000\" face=\"OCR A Extended\">regedit<\/font>, y vamos a la siguiente ubicaci\u00f3n:<\/p>\n<p><a href=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/03.png\"><img loading=\"lazy\" decoding=\"async\" style=\"background-image: none; border-bottom: 0px; border-left: 0px; margin: 5px; padding-left: 0px; padding-right: 0px; display: inline; border-top: 0px; border-right: 0px; padding-top: 0px\" title=\"www.radians.com.ar \u00a9 2011\" border=\"0\" alt=\"www.radians.com.ar \u00a9 2011\" src=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/03_thumb.png\" width=\"544\" height=\"549\" \/><\/a><\/p>\n<p align=\"justify\"><font size=\"2\">Ah\u00ed hacemos un clic con el bot\u00f3n derecho y seleccionamos <font color=\"#ff0000\" face=\"OCR A Extended\">New<\/font> y luego <font color=\"#ff0000\" face=\"OCR A Extended\">DWORD (32-bit) Value<\/font>, el nombre de la clave de registro ser\u00e1: <strong><font color=\"#ff0000\" face=\"OCR A Extended\">Replication With Divergent and Corrupt Partner<\/font><\/strong>, con el valor 1, como vemos en la siguiente captura:<\/font><\/p>\n<p><a href=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/a04.png\"><img loading=\"lazy\" decoding=\"async\" style=\"background-image: none; border-bottom: 0px; border-left: 0px; margin: 5px; padding-left: 0px; padding-right: 0px; display: inline; border-top: 0px; border-right: 0px; padding-top: 0px\" title=\"www.radians.com.ar \u00a9 2011\" border=\"0\" alt=\"www.radians.com.ar \u00a9 2011\" src=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/a04_thumb.png\" width=\"544\" height=\"148\" \/><\/a><\/p>\n<p align=\"justify\"><font size=\"2\">Cabe aclarar que no es necesario reiniciar el equipo. Lo que hacemos a continuaci\u00f3n ser\u00e1 forzar la replicaci\u00f3n, para esto vamos a la consola <font color=\"#ff0000\" face=\"OCR A Extended\">Active Directory Sites and Services<\/font>.<\/font><\/p>\n<p><a href=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/a01.png\"><img loading=\"lazy\" decoding=\"async\" style=\"background-image: none; border-bottom: 0px; border-left: 0px; margin: 5px; padding-left: 0px; padding-right: 0px; display: inline; border-top: 0px; border-right: 0px; padding-top: 0px\" title=\"www.radians.com.ar \u00a9 2011\" border=\"0\" alt=\"www.radians.com.ar \u00a9 2011\" src=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/a01_thumb.png\" width=\"544\" height=\"323\" \/><\/a><\/p>\n<p align=\"justify\"><font size=\"2\">Vemos que la replicaci\u00f3n funciono correctamente, solo nos queda eliminar la clave de registro que hab\u00edamos creado anteriormente.<\/font><\/p>\n<p><a href=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/a05.png\"><img loading=\"lazy\" decoding=\"async\" style=\"background-image: none; border-bottom: 0px; border-left: 0px; margin: 5px; padding-left: 0px; padding-right: 0px; display: inline; border-top: 0px; border-right: 0px; padding-top: 0px\" title=\"www.radians.com.ar \u00a9 2011\" border=\"0\" alt=\"www.radians.com.ar \u00a9 2011\" src=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/a05_thumb.png\" width=\"544\" height=\"360\" \/><\/a><\/p>\n<p align=\"justify\"><font size=\"2\">Verificamos lo mismo en nuestro dominio con el <font color=\"#ff0000\" face=\"OCR A Extended\">RepAdmin<\/font>:<\/font><\/p>\n<p><a href=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/a06.png\"><img loading=\"lazy\" decoding=\"async\" style=\"background-image: none; border-bottom: 0px; border-left: 0px; margin: 5px; padding-left: 0px; padding-right: 0px; display: inline; border-top: 0px; border-right: 0px; padding-top: 0px\" title=\"www.radians.com.ar \u00a9 2011\" border=\"0\" alt=\"www.radians.com.ar \u00a9 2011\" src=\"http:\/\/www.radians.com.ar\/Articulos\/Images\/c36132d619e4_891C\/a06_thumb.png\" width=\"540\" height=\"642\" \/><\/a><\/p>\n<p align=\"justify\"><font size=\"2\">Espero que les sirva de utilidad, es otra soluci\u00f3n a un problema que puede ocurrir con la replicaci\u00f3n de nuestros controladores de dominio. <\/font><\/p>\n<p align=\"justify\"><font size=\"2\">Saludos, Roberto Di Lello.<\/font><\/p>\n","protected":false},"excerpt":{"rendered":"<p>Hoy vamos a resolver un tema de replicaci\u00f3n que me ocurri\u00f3 un antes de mi&#8230;<\/p>\n","protected":false},"author":1,"featured_media":4291,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"_monsterinsights_skip_tracking":false,"_monsterinsights_sitenote_active":false,"_monsterinsights_sitenote_note":"","_monsterinsights_sitenote_category":0,"footnotes":""},"categories":[12,11],"tags":[],"class_list":["post-1439","post","type-post","status-publish","format-standard","has-post-thumbnail","hentry","category-2003-r2","category-2008-r2"],"_links":{"self":[{"href":"https:\/\/www.radians.com.ar\/blog\/index.php?rest_route=\/wp\/v2\/posts\/1439","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/www.radians.com.ar\/blog\/index.php?rest_route=\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/www.radians.com.ar\/blog\/index.php?rest_route=\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/www.radians.com.ar\/blog\/index.php?rest_route=\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/www.radians.com.ar\/blog\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=1439"}],"version-history":[{"count":1,"href":"https:\/\/www.radians.com.ar\/blog\/index.php?rest_route=\/wp\/v2\/posts\/1439\/revisions"}],"predecessor-version":[{"id":1440,"href":"https:\/\/www.radians.com.ar\/blog\/index.php?rest_route=\/wp\/v2\/posts\/1439\/revisions\/1440"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/www.radians.com.ar\/blog\/index.php?rest_route=\/wp\/v2\/media\/4291"}],"wp:attachment":[{"href":"https:\/\/www.radians.com.ar\/blog\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=1439"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/www.radians.com.ar\/blog\/index.php?rest_route=%2Fwp%2Fv2%2Fcategories&post=1439"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/www.radians.com.ar\/blog\/index.php?rest_route=%2Fwp%2Fv2%2Ftags&post=1439"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}